What are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files stored on your device when you visit a website. They play a crucial role in helping websites remember user preferences, providing a seamless browsing experience, and enabling certain functions. Cookies can store information about your browser, computer, or mobile device, such as:
- Language settings
- Login credentials
- Shopping cart items
- Website performance data
